Responsibilities
- Prepare, cook, and present meals following standardized recipes and dietary requirements.
- Ensure all meals meet quality, taste, and presentation expectations.
- Maintain a clean, organized, and sanitary kitchen, following all food safety regulations.
- Aid in menu planning and meal prep for daily meals and special events.
- Follow portion control standards and assist with food inventory management.
- Work with the dietary team to accommodate residents' special dietary needs and restrictions.
- Engage with residents to understand their dining preferences and create a welcoming experience.
- Inspect food storage areas to ensure proper stocking, labeling, and rotation of ingredients.
- Adhere to community and health department standards for food preparation and kitchen safety.
- Assist in training and supporting other kitchen team members as needed.
Qualifications
- 2+ years of cooking experience in a restaurant, senior living, or similar environment.
- Ability to follow recipes and dietary guidelines while maintaining consistency.
- Strong teamwork and communication skills.
- Ability to make decisions independently and stay organized in a fast-paced environment.
- A passion for working with seniors and making a difference in their lives.
- ServSafe/Food Handler’s Permit (or willingness to obtain).
